Sinopsis

The stereotypical image of a poet is one of unknown talent starving in a garret and who’s faithfulness and legacy to the art is discovered only after their death. 
In some cases this is undoubtedly true, but Poets being human and with the same building blocks of physical and mental health as the rest of us, also had the same afflictions and problems as the rest of us.   
The long roll call of names and the truncated legacies that were left behind is filled with these lost talents. 
In this volume we bring together the poems and verse of those wordsmiths whose lives were corroded by depression and the black moods it wrapped them in.  For many the condition would return again and again often deepening into other more malign conditions as well.
